Why These Are the Top Toyota Repair Auto Repair Shops in Verner

The Toyota repair market serving Verner, WV is characterized by a need for residents to travel to nearby population centers like Beckley for the most specialized services. The market is not saturated with a high number of options, but the available providers are generally of high quality. The competition level is moderate, with a clear distinction between the dealership (Toyota of Beckley) and well-regarded independents. **Average Quality:** The average quality of Toyota-specific service in the region is good to excellent. The dealership provides top-tier, factory-backed service, while the leading independents offer comparable mechanical expertise often at a lower labor rate, making them a strong value for older models or out-of-warranty vehicles. **Competition Level:** Moderate. The dealership holds a monopoly on factory-certified repairs and warranty work. The independent shops compete on price, personalized customer service, and reputation for honesty. **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ates follow a tiered structure. The dealership commands the highest hourly rate, typically 15-25% more than independent shops. Independent shops offer more competitive pricing, with labor rates that are more accessible for major engine or transmission work. Parts costs are generally higher at the dealership due to the use of genuine OEM parts, while independents may use high-quality aftermarket alternatives to reduce costs.

When should I seek local service versus going to a dealership for my Toyota?

For routine maintenance (oil changes, brakes, tires) and most repairs, a reputable local shop in the Verner area is perfectly capable. You should consider the dealership for major warranty work, specific recall repairs, or complex hybrid system issues on models like the Prius, as they have proprietary diagnostic tools.
